Federal Drug Charges and Their Consequences

Drug crimes prosecuted in federal court often involve larger investigations than those handled at the state level. Federal authorities typically become involved when investigators believe the alleged activity includes organized trafficking networks, interstate transportation of controlled substances, or significant drug quantities.

Federal drug charges may include:

  • Possession with intent to distribute controlled substances
  • Drug trafficking and transportation of narcotics
  • Drug conspiracy involving multiple individuals
  • Manufacturing or cultivating illegal drugs
  • Distribution of substances such as fentanyl, heroin, cocaine, or methamphetamine
  • Prescription drug fraud involving controlled medications

Because federal sentencing guidelines are strict, individuals accused of these crimes may face lengthy prison sentences if convicted.

How Federal Drug Investigations Develop

Federal drug investigations often take months or even years to develop before charges are filed. Agencies such as the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A), the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I), and Homeland Security Investigations frequently work together with local law enforcement during these cases.

Investigators may gather evidence through a variety of methods, including:

  • Surveillance of suspected activity
  • Undercover agents participating in alleged drug transactions
  • Confidential informants cooperating with investigators
  • Wiretapped phone calls and electronic communications
  • Search warrants used to seize alleged evidence

Because these investigations can involve large amounts of evidence and detailed procedures, it is important for a defense attorney to carefully review how the investigation was conducted.

Defense Strategies for Federal Drug Cases

A federal drug crimes attorney must carefully evaluate the prosecution’s case to identify possible weaknesses. At GBART Law, we analyze the evidence and develop defense strategies tailored to each client’s situation.

Possible defense strategies may include:

  • Challenging unlawful searches or seizures
  • Questioning the credibility of witnesses or confidential informants
  • Identifying mistakes in laboratory testing or evidence handling
  • Arguing lack of intent to distribute controlled substances
  • Demonstrating violations of constitutional rights during the investigation

Every case is unique, and building an effective defense requires careful attention to the facts involved.
